Credit Card Skimming
A major contributor to credit fraud and identity theft is Credit Card Skimming. Your banking credentials can be stolen when the digital information contained within the card’s magnetic strip is obtained or when the card’s PIN is digitally obtained.
Credit and debit cards contain Card Verification Data. This is the security code generated by the bank and stored on the magnetic strip of the card. Usually card holders themselves have no any idea what the code is, and the only way to access it is by digitally copying all the data from the magnetic strip. And with an increase in the number of people possessing the technical expertise required for credit card skimming, these incidents are bound to continue unless strict guidelines are followed to prevent it from happening. To prevent it, it is essential to first understand how credit card skimming works.
How It Works
In most cases, skimming works by refitting a legitimate card reader with another fraudulent one.
Skimming is usually done in restaurants or during other purchases in which a careless card holder is unaware that the information on his card is being copied onto a skimmer, a device used specifically for this purpose. Skimming devices are also sometimes hidden in ATMs.
The magnetic strips on a credit card contain information such as your name, address, telephone number, card number, PIN and credit limit. Thus, when a card is skimmed, you can see what is at stake and the extent of access the skimmers hold.
It is difficult to ascertain whether your credit card has been skimmed or not. Most card holders never realize the damage until they receive their billing statements or discover the overdraft notices.
How to Prevent Credit Card Skimming
Now that you understand how skimming works, here are some suggestions that can help you avoid it:
Examine your bills closely. If you come across any unauthorized changes, you could be up against skimming.
Make sure there are no devices attached to an ATM before using it. One reliable option is to use a familiar ATM that you are comfortable with.
While shopping or at restaurants, keep a close eye on your credit card. These are probable places for skimming to occur because card holders lose possession of the card for a few minutes.
You can place a fraud alert on your credit report. This will ensure that your identity is authenticated before an application in your name is approved. This can prevent identity theft to a large extent.
If you wish to report credit card skimming, contact your creditor and update them immediately. The FTC (Federal Trade Commission) offers help with credit cards that are stolen. The charges for a stolen credit card are minimal, and if only the credit card information has been lost, you will not be liable for any charges. As always, be very cautious about using your credit card.

Avoiding Credit Card Debt
Avoiding credit card debt can be quite simple. Most financial gurus that can be seen in various workshops or television programs would encourage the general public to run in the opposite direction of credit cards.
In some cases, avoiding credit cards all together may be a good option. However, given a little bit of willpower and financial restraint, credit cards can be a useful tool in building an excellent credit history. There are certain situations that require one to have a credit card such making a reservation at a hotel or renting a car. Consider the following points to avoid drowning in credit card debt.
Pay the balance in full each month.
By paying the balance in full each month within the grace period, the borrower will pay little if any interest.
Use it like a debit card.
Instead of charging everything without recourse, use the card like a debit card.
Automatically deduct the amount spent from the checking account. When the bill comes, the money will available to pay the balance in full.
Pay more than the minimum.
If for some reason the entire balance cannot be paid in full, pay as much as possible. The sooner the principal balance is paid off, the less in interest will be paid.
Pay on time.
Do not be late making the payment. As soon as the billing cycle resets, if a payment has not been posted, a late fee will be assessed causing an increase in the balance. That is just more interest to be paid.

Credit Card Wireless Terminal
Since most people of today are growing increasingly dependent on credit cards, it is important to learn a little about credit card wireless terminal. Payment methods have changed throughout time and at present times; credit cards are the most widely used.
Credit cards usually work using wired network connections that transfer the data over a secure line. But as technology improves and wireless connections abound, it is now possible to use a wireless connection to process credit card transactions. A secure wireless connection is what most merchants are talking about right now, simply because it is more convenient. Let us learn more about this new revolution in the credit card industry.
Have you ever seen one work? If not, let me try to explain the process.
Imagine your merchant processing your transaction through a machine that isn’t even connected to anything. You might find yourself wondering how it can ever work out. There are no obvious connections for your eye to see, but yet your transaction becomes a success.
The truth is, it is just like a smart phone, but it’s made to do only one thing and it’s expected to do that thing very well. Once your card is swiped, the information in your card is being read by the machine and brought over to the secure wireless connection. Once it reaches the issuing bank, it gives the approval, and your transaction is charged into your account. It all goes through the wireless connection.
This is an amazing revolution for most merchants. They can now conduct business in areas such as flea markets and accept credit cards at the same time.
It doesn’t matter where they conduct business; all they need is a Wi-Fi network. They no longer have to depend on telephone lines and wired cable networks.
Some people may frown at the thought of using Wi-Fi for credit card transactions at first. The security may be the only drawback, but the truth is most wireless terminals are secure. Wireless networks of today use a data encryption that is so hard to hack. But whatever the disadvantages are, it is safe to say that a credit card wireless terminal has revolutionized the way business goes about.
The Green Dot Credit Card Vs. Traditional Credit Cards: What You Need to Know
When you’re shopping around for a new credit , navigating the differences between various cards and their features can be difficult. There are traditional cards that offer introductory low interest rates and rewards programs for qualifying purchases. You’ll also find prepaid cards like the Green Dot credit that have no interest fees and require no credit check.
In order to determine which card is right for you, it’s important to get to know both options before making your final decision. Take a look at these differences between traditional credit and prepaid options like the Green Dot credit card.
1. Fees You’ll IncurTraditional credit cards carry a number of fees. If you aren’t diligent about paying off the full balance each month, you’ll quickly incur interest charges for unpaid amounts. Paying your bill late or making a payment below the required minimum also brings heavy fees. Finally, many traditional credit have annual fees, regardless of whether or not you regularly carry a balance.
With prepaid cards, you’ll avoid paying interest charges and late fees because money is loaded on the card before you spend it. The Green Dot credit has an initial fee of up to .95, which can often be waived by getting it online. There is also a small monthly charge of .95; however, this fee is only applicable for some customers. By simply making either 30 purchase transactions or loading at least ,000 on your card in a month, the fee is waived. Many customers easily meet this requirement and never have to pay the fee.
Final Verdict: Fees from traditional credit add up quickly, making them a dangerous option. Prepaid cards have smaller fees that you can plan for ahead of time and often avoid altogether.
2. Extra FeaturesSome traditional credit offer rewards programs, which allow you to get bonuses like airline miles. While these incentives are great for people who can take the time to maximize their potential, they can sometimes be difficult for average customers to use. Many traditional credit also feature overdraft protection for your checking account, so that funds from any bounced checks are simply charged to your card.
Prepaid cards often feature no minimum balance requirements, making it easy for you to get a card regardless of your financial situation. The Green Dot credit card also does not require you to have a bank account or to submit to a credit check. With your Green Dot card, you’ll receive free withdrawals from thousands of ATMs nationwide. When you treat your prepaid card like a checking account, loading money before spending, you’ll never have to worry about overdraft charges again.
Final Verdict: Traditional credit offer rewards programs that can be valuable, though the benefits can be outweighed by the cost of interest charges. Prepaid cards have features that make them easy to maintain over time.
3. Where Cards Can Be UsedBoth traditional credit cards and prepaid credit are a convenient option for most consumers, as they eliminate the need to carry large sums of cash. Credit cards are also quicker than writing checks and can be used online. Additionally, you’ll receive greater protection on your purchases when using a credit . Many retailers can look up your purchases with a credit card, which is especially convenient when you need to make a return after throwing out the receipt.
Final Verdict: Traditional credit and the Green Dot card can be used at most major retailers and are extremely convenient for online shopping.
4. Impact On Your CreditWhen you apply for a traditional credit , the lender runs a credit check to determine your eligibility. Too many of these inquiries can actually lower your score, even if you’re not approved for the card. High balances and late payments also negatively impact your credit rating.
When you get a green dot card, there is no inquiry on your credit. Because you put money on the card in advance, you’ll avoid late fees and high balances that can hurt your credit score. Keeping your credit score intact makes you eligible for lower rates on the loans you’ll really need, such as a mortgage or car financing.
Final Verdict: Though you can build your credit rating by paying off traditional cards regularly, these cards can also bring your score down through applications, late payments and high balances. Prepaid cards are a simple alternative that do not affect your credit score in any way.
Credit card consolidation – Recycling expensive plastic money.
Do you know the credit card debt figures in July 2005? £55.87billion. That is enormous. UK is standing witness to the growing incidence of multiple card holding. 6 out of 10 people have more than one credit card. According to APACS (Association of Payment Clearing Services) two third of adult population in UK is a credit card holder. Guess what, you are part of it. The average interest rate on credit card is 15.75%. No wonder you are in credit card debt. Credit card consolidation is an intelligent step towards finally getting that debt off you.
You probably started off with one or two credit cards and before you knew you were in several hundred of pounds of debt. Credit card consolidation can aid manage this out of control debt situation. Credit card consolidation is the best means of getting a low interest deal in place of high interest credit cards. Basically you are selling your credit cards debt for low interest consolidation loan.
How does credit card holder benefit form credit card consolidation? Let us take a hypothetical situation. Suppose your outstanding credit card debt is £10,000. And the APR or the annual percentage rate is 20% then you are paying £2000 as interest rate every year. By credit card consolidation you transfer all your debts into a single consolidated loan with lower interest rate. Suppose the interest rate is 10%. This way you are paying £1000 as interest rate for the same amount saving 1000 pounds. By researching you can get good rates for credit card consolidation.
The monthly payment with credit card consolidation is lower and of course manageable. Credit card consolidation tries to pay off your credit card debts. A credit card consolidation will pay off your debts in shorter time span and without causing any extra stress on your financial situation. This is fundamental with credit card consolidation.
A wrong credit card consolidation can have disastrous consequences financially. Beware of predatory lending. It is oft quoted in credit card consolidation ads that your debt is reduced up to 50%. This is not possible. Lowering of monthly payment is of course possible but that should not be the only criteria for deciding on credit card consolidation. Lower monthly payment over a long period of time can extract more money in the form of interest rates. Concentrate on lower interest rate and not primarily on low monthly payments while credit card consolidation.
Credit card consolidation can be with or without collateral. A homeowner consolidation would enable you to get approved for higher amounts. Homeowner consolidation would work competently if you have credit card debts exceeding £5000. And you can even borrow up to £25,000. For lower loan amount unsecured credit card consolidation is ideal.Discipline is fundamental with credit card consolidation. After credit card consolidation, the outstanding debts are paid. You don’t owe as much money; the financial position is in control. So it is easy to make new financial commitments. And there you are again in debt. Well, what does it show? There was no use getting credit card consolidation. Credit card consolidation provides you with a new opening to start anew with money issues. Not finding new credit problems.

Are You Sure You Want to Cancel Your Credit Card?
Some consumers erroneously believe that by canceling their credit cards they will erase bad credit from their credit report. Some believe that before applying for a car loan or mortgage, they should cancel credit cards to make things look better on their report. Still more cancel their cards in order to avoid the temptation to over spend. This reasoning is all seriously incorrect and a really bad idea.
In part, your credit score is determined by how long you keep your credit cards. The longer the period of time you hold a card, the longer your credit history is extended. If you have a long credit history, you are considered a better risk by lenders in comparison to having a shorter history.
If you are considering buying a car or a house, or borrowing money for any purpose at all, canceling credit cards will have a negative influence on your credit report. At the very least, keep the cards you are thinking about canceling until after your loan is finalized.
Canceling a credit card does nothing to improve your credit score or “how your credit looks.”
It is a better idea to hang on to your credit cards. It is even better to keep them in use. You can do this by making nominal charges against them.
If you have superstore, department store, or gasoline retailer credit cards and are considering canceling them because you can use your major credit cards instead, reconsider. Most of these cards do not charge fees and having a varied combination of credit cards is looked with favor by the credit bureaus.
If you, nonetheless, determine that you are going to cancel a credit card, never cancel one with an outstanding balance. Pay the balance in full prior to canceling. If you make your payment after canceling the card, it will be considered a collection and it will be determined that you defaulted on your card. Defaulting on your credit card will drop your credit score even lower than a credit card cancellation.
Don’t cancel old cards. This goes back to maintaining a long credit history.
If you can avoid canceling a credit card, it is in your best interest to keep it. However, if you have no other choice because of high debt or minimum payments, do your research. Don’t just cancel a card arbitrarily or because of some misperception about the issuer.
If you have cards issued by a small, little known bank, consider canceling them as opposed to canceling those from the major banks. Major banks are given better consideration from the credit bureaus than the smaller, less consequential banks.

Comparing Credit Card Features
With all of the credit card companies trying to tempt you into joining, one of the biggest practices is to offer special features. These features can range in variety greatly. Some of these features include the following: Reward cards, low interest, low credit requirements, as well as specialty credit cards. So what do all of these different types of cards do? Well basically, they each have special benefits that can only be found with each certain card. So you may want to look at this article to find out what each type does in order to choose the best possible one.
Reward card-
The typical reward card will offer special rewards for purchasing items with their card. To add further complexity, they also offer different types of reward cards. Each of these cards give you special points towards a certain genre of gifts such as airplane trips, cruises, vacations, hotels, gift cards, and some cards even allow you to purchase hundreds or even thousands of different items! So if you would like to get bonuses for making purchases with your card, then you should definitely take a look at reward type credit cards.
Low interest-
Low interest credit cards usually offer something like their name implies! If you’re still stumped by this definition, the simple answer is that they only charge you the minimal amount of interests on your payments.
These cards are usually more selective with their cardholders, so if you may need a high credit score in order to successfully apply for low interest credit cards. But having low interest can help you a lot especially if you’re dealing with very large bills. So give them a shot, they will help you out tremendously.
Low credit requirements-
Credit cards with low credit requirements usually are for people with either bad credit or no credit. Usually most people start out with these types of cards until establishing a good credit record. So if you’re new at the credit world or have had your troubles with them in the past, these cards can greatly help you improve your standings. I highly recommend these types of cards for younger kids, just make sure that you can afford the things you buy!
Specialty cards-
Specialty cards are cards meant for a certain type of person. This can be anything from a student card to a business card or anything in between. So if you’re looking for a new credit card company for your business then of course you would want a business type credit card! The same goes for students as well. The main difference is the perspective of shopper. A business owner is going to be making more purchases and of those purchases most of them will be high dollar. A student on the other hand will probably use it to buy books or less small items. So each card has benefits and requirements specialized by where they usually spend money. Business cards help their card holders by offering lower interest or rewards towards business supplies. Student cards are meant for younger teens just entering the world of credit. These are a great option if you have no established credit. Their requirements are usually smaller, which allows more people to enroll in their program.
